APRIL 10TH GREECE HONORS THE HEROIC EXODUS FROM MISSOLONGHI


 

On April 10th 1826 and after a year of siege the 10.000 Missolonghi inhabitants made a heroic Exodus of Missolonghi adding another brilliant page to the Greek War of Independence history. 

It was April 15th 1825, three years after the failed attempt to occupy Missolonghi that the Ottoman armies returned to besiege the city that had become the seat of Western Continental Greece. 

The army of Rashid Memmet Pasha or Kiutahis as the Greeks called him, numbered 20.000 men began the second siege of the city later to be joined by another 10.000 men under Ibrahim Pasha who returned from the Peloponnese without help from the rest of the Greeks due to the civil war and having to cope with superior enemy forces.the residents of Missolonghi managed to resist for a whole year.  

The three-man committee composed by of Ioannis Papadiamdopoulos, Demitrios Themelis and Georgios Kanovas organized the city's defence.     

The fortress of the city had been restored following the efforts of Alexandros Mavrocrdatos the great phihellene Lord Byron and engeneer Michael Kokkinis.
